Title
Lacrosse Racket
Date
1970 – 1973
Material
wood; skin; antler
Dimensions
2.5 x 15.3 x 128.3 cm
Description
Two handmade lacrosse racquets and a ball. (a) ball, a soft, round, buckskin ball with seam stitched around its middle, ball is white with grey stitching of cord in a series of small crosses, stuffed with soft, resilient material, horsehair? (c,d )racquets, two long branches with V-shaped fork at one end which have been carefully peeled of bark, and laced with buckskin thongs between the fork to form a net.

Title
Shinney Stick
Date
1970 – 1973
Material
antler; skin; wood
Dimensions
4.0 x 6.0 x 19.0 cm
Description
(a) puck, made from two sawed off tips of antler which are slightly grooved around their centres and tied together with a cord made of twisted buckskin thongs. (b,c) sticks, two long straight sticks from which the bark has been carefully peeled. Sticks are hooked at the end with slight notches carved at the inside of the crook.
